With the April 2013 acquisition of AkzoNobel’s North American architectural coatings business by PPG Industries, customers can now purchase PPG Protective and Marine Coatings (PMC) products at Dulux Paint stores across Canada. This is the first time PPG PMC products are available through stores in Canada. PPG PMC products, such as the Amercoat and PPG High Performance Coatings product lines, are designed to protect and preserve customers’ assets in a broad range of industries such as petrochemical, civil infrastructure, power and marine applications. “We are pleased to provide Canadian customers with access to our world-leading coatings products,” said Joe DiLecce, PPG Canadian zone manager, protective and marine coatings. “In addition to our products, PPG PMC provides exceptional coast-to-coast delivery and technical support.” PPG PMC’s extensive Amercoat line – featuring PSX 700 polysiloxane topcoat – is internationally recognized for its ability to resist abrasion, sustain extreme weather conditions and minimize rust, DiLecce said. The patented polysiloxane technology of PSX products, which offers a wide color range and low volatile organic compounds (VOCs), is used around the world to protect water towers, roller coasters, bridges, storage tanks and other steel assets. For example, DiLecce said the Peace Bridge connecting Fort Erie, Ontario, and Buffalo, NY was coated in PSX 700 products more than a decade ago and still looks good despite brutal winters and humid summers. Earlier this year, the topsides of the USS Freedom, the lead ship of the U.S. Navy’s littoral combat ships, were repainted using Amercoat 240 edge-retentive epoxy and PSX 700 coatings. The PPG High Performance Coatings line includes award-winning PITT-TECH products, recognized in 2012 for their role in helping restore and protect the U.S. Capitol Dome in Washington, D.C. Dulux Paint stores are distributing PPG PMC products through nearly 250 locations across Canada, leveraging the expertise of PPG PMC technical and specification experts to serve customers, allowing for quick and flexible delivery, DiLecce said. Dulux paints are sold in nearly 250 company-owned Dulux Paint Stores across Canada serving the consumer and professional markets. In addition, within the province of Quebec, the strong regional BETONEL brand is combined with the Dulux brand to form 70 Bétonel/Dulux Paint Stores.
